Captured in a bright, modern courtyard, this couple exemplifies 'MonochromaticSophistication.' The bride's gown is rendered in a rich oxblood red, defined by intricate sequin embroidery that winds across the bodice and skirt in organic, curvilinear paths. Theselines serve to contour the figure while adding a layer of shimmering movement. The gown features architectural bell sleeves with matching beaded inserts. Beside her, the groomwears a traditional Agbada in an identical shade, opting for a matte fabric that provides a grounded, masculine contrast to the bride's high-shine embellishments.
To achieve this look, the fabric for both outfits should be sourced from the same dye lotto ensure a perfect color match. For the bride's gown, the beading should be applied to a mesh overlay that is slightly darker than the base fabric to give the 'winding' patterns moredepth. The bell sleeves should be reinforced with a light layer of horsehair braid at the cuff to maintain their 'flare' even when the arms are down. For the groom, keep the Agbada simple; the power of this look lies in the richness of the color and the coordination with the partner.
